Washington: President Joe Biden on Thursday ordered a two-year extension of a program allowing Hong Kong residents in the United States — many of whom fled repressive Chinese rule — to stay beyond the expiry of their visas. The extension, just days before the program was due to run out, was likely to add to tensions between Beijing and Washington, already high over Taiwan, trade disputes, and Chinese backing for Russia. Biden said the United States is "offering safe haven for Hong Kong residents who have been deprived of their guaranteed freedoms in Hong Kong." This "furthers United States interests…
